                Again, that really means nothing. You could find a low miles car that some stupid fuck bought and didn't do shit to and have every piece of rubber on the car be totally worn out and have the mechanicals take a shit because they did zero maintenance to it. You could also find a 300k+ car and have it be in awesome shape because an enthusiast took care of it and did all the services, etc. This is why you inspect a car really well before you buy it, or, send it to a reputable shop that knows what they're doing to have it inspected.

                193k really isn't much. I wouldn't rule out cars with higher miles. You're going to be hard pressed to find an E30 that has low miles that isn't going to be $6k+. If you have cash to blow, then I guess it doesn't really matter.

                    I drive my E30 100+ miles a day and have for 6 months. Besides the shitty trans I had, I really haven't had many problems with it, other then stupid little E30 shit.

                    You could go full 24v M50 for $1000 or so. Great swap for the money. The shell that I'm picking up next will get M30B35 swapped. Not very fuel efficient, but a total blast to drive. I hope to be swapped and running for $1500 or less.
